WATCH Putin’s Valdai speech

The Russian president spoke about the emerging multipolar world order

Russian President Vladimir Putin delivered the keynote address at the plenary session of the 21st annual meeting of the Valdai International Discussion Club in Sochi on Thursday.

Russia does not consider Western civilization an enemy, but calls to inflict “strategic defeat” on Moscow amount to “extreme adventurism,” Putin said in the speech. The world is irreversibly moving towards a multipolar order, which is only threatened by the “violent anarchy” promoted by the West in an attempt to maintain its hegemony, he also said.

Thursday’s plenary session was titled ‘Security for Everyone. Together – Into a New World’. This year’s Valdai meeting is taking place under the motto ‘A Lasting Peace – On What Basis? Universal Security and Equal Opportunities for Development in the 21st Century’.
